Lūang Phabāng aún no tiene notas propias sobre julio; estas son de Vang Vieng, lo bastante cerca para compartir la temporada.
Laos' forum places July squarely in the peak of the rainy season, but posters were consistent that rain here is mostly overnight or in short daytime bursts rather than an all-day event - genuinely rare for it to rain the whole day through. The reward for visiting anyway is cleaner air, intensely lush green landscapes around Vang Vieng, and noticeably thinner crowds than the dry-season peak. The real practical downsides are muddy trails for caves and waterfall hikes and mosquitoes at their worst, so posters recommended AC accommodation and a packable umbrella as trip essentials.

Luang Prabang-forum threads asking how bad April air quality really gets are direct: this sits at the tail end of the region's slash-and-burn season, farmers clearing fields ahead of the coming rains, and visibility on the smokiest mornings can drop noticeably, occasionally enough that a poster describes cutting a trip short over it. The smoke builds through the dry season and peaks in its final weeks before the monsoon breaks, so timing matters - early April generally runs clearer than the back half. Posters recommend a mask for this window, alongside avoiding strenuous activity during the hottest, smokiest hours. Regulars steer anyone who can shift dates toward November through mid-February instead. The record: a scorching 36C by day feeling like a punishing 40C, 21.7C nights, 70mm across 9.5 days, 68 percent humidity, 10.8 hours of sun and a hazardous 129 AQI - among the smokiest entries on this destination's whole calendar, matching the burning-season warnings exactly.

February in Luang Prabang is sunny, comfortable and on a deadline. The weather itself is the good half of the year - our row gives 31.9C days, 15.8C nights and 19.9mm of rain across 1.7 days, with evenings the forum calls cool but not cold. The deadline is the burning season, when the surrounding hills are cleared and the valley fills with smoke. Regulars put the onset anywhere from mid-February to the very end of it, varying by year: some report nothing until March, others a slight sting in the eyes by the middle of the month, and everyone agrees March and early April are worse. Early February is the safe part, and the advice is firmer for anyone with a respiratory problem. The record: feels-like 33C, humidity 66 percent, 10.2 hours of sun and AQI 65.

Khao Phansa, start of Lent
1–31 Jul · normalmenteFiesta religiosaThe three-month rains retreat begins on the July full moon; candles and offerings go to the temples and the monks stay put until October. Fuente ↗

- ¿Qué tiempo hace en Lūang Phabāng en julio?
- En julio, Lūang Phabāng tiene una máxima media diaria de 33.1°C y una mínima de 24.3°C, con unos 261.5 mm de lluvia repartidos en unos 24.7 días de lluvia.
- ¿Cómo es la calidad del aire en Lūang Phabāng en julio?
- En julio, Lūang Phabāng tiene un índice de calidad del aire (US AQI) medio de unos 25.
